Py.test - ImproperlyConfigured

Hi,

I'm using PyCharm's py.test. But I cannot run the tests because of the error "ImproperlyConfigured: Requested setting DEFAULT_INDEX_TABLESPACE, but settings are not configured. You must either define the environment variable DJANGO_SETTINGS_MODULE or call settings.configure() before accessing settings."

I don't know which part I did it wrong. The settings.py file is fine, the PyCharm Django settings is also fine...

Please kindly review.

 

0
2 comments

Hello. Do you use Django pytest integration? How do you run it from command line?

0
Avatar
Permanently deleted user

Hi Ilya,

I found out the problem, I didn't added the pytest.ini file. After adding the file with all the requirements, I could run pytest.

Thank you

0

Please sign in to leave a comment.